You can transfer your music from itunes to your new samsung s7 easily. Then you can say good bye to ITunes forever. Moving files onto an Android device is easy as simply dragging the files and dropping them into a folder like any PC. No need to "sync" and all that nonscense.

The S7 has features that the 6S does not like fast charging, wireless charging, expandable micro sd up to 200GB, water resistant /dust resistant rating of IP68, heart rate monitor/oxygen sensor, an always on display, a 4K HD screen which is absolutely gorgeous, optical image stabilization, mutlitasking (more than one app open on the same screen at once, dunno if ios10 has that or not havent checked), a larger battery at 3000 mAh, high definition audio through the headphone jack, and plenty of other options that are a part of all Android phone's running Marshmellow. It pretty much has every feature the 6S has except for 3D touch.
